🔹 Székely National Museum 🏛
You can start your walking tour with one of the oldest museums in Central Europe, which is also the largest Hungarian public collection beyond the border. It was founded by the "grand lady" of Covasna County, Emilia Csereyné Zathureczky; the group of buildings was designed by Károly Kós. In the exhibition "Milestones" you can learn about the history of the museum: have you ever imagined that in 1900 the museum participated in the Paris World Exhibition? After visiting the museum, be sure to take a walk in the dendrological park.

Do not miss the collection at the Bene House, where you can learn about the richness of the region's species and game, as well as the local hunting culture, through nearly 300 trophies and hundreds of hunting-related objects. The diorama of the Sub Carpathians of Curvature illustrates the species of game that can be hunted in full life-size, showing their habitats. On the walls of the exhibition there are also a number of important trophies, which occupy prominent positions in world rankings, such as the largest deer shot in Romania. You can also see the skin of a bear shot by the late communist dictator Nicolae Ceaușescu in Covasna County.

The museum's exhibitions showcase objects from research and archaeological excavations, memoirs and local historical features in a welcoming and attractive space that stimulates the creativity and imagination of each visitor. The museum's collection now consists of more than 16,000 items. The archaeological exhibition of the prehistoric settlement of Dâmbul Cetății in Păuleni-Ciuc presents reconstructions of rituals and dwellings, hearths and ovens from the period. There will also be games, puzzles, interactive videos, creative workshops and a virtual guided tour, to which everyone is expected to take part.

You should know that the church was first mentioned in 1332, and that it took its present form in 1547. Its garden contains the graves of many prominent figures associated with Sfântu Gheorghe, and the obelisks of József Váradi and Ferenc Bartalis, martyrs of the Hungarian Revolution of 1848, were also set up here. Despite the fact that the building has been damaged several times by earthquakes over the years, it has always been restored in a way that has not damaged its stylistic features. The church has been restored and is now open to visitors.

🏞️ In Șugaș Băi, 10 km from Sfântu Gheorghe, guests have plenty of recreational opportunities to choose from. During the warm season a mini golf course, an adventure park and a climbing wall are are at the guests' disposal.
If you just want to relax, the Șugaș SPA with a gym, table tennis and wellness area is also waiting for you. (The location can welcome up to 30 people)
For all the services mentioned before, you need an appointment! (www.visitcovasna.com).
💦 In Șugaș Băi you can also try the benefits of the mofetta and taste some mineral water, right from the spring. The forested mountains surrounding the resort offer a number of well-marked hiking and mountain bike trails. (https://www.visitcovasna.com/en/places/-uga--b-i) 🤩 Enjoy your stay!
